EMPEROR TAMARIN


CHARACTERISTICS
Length of 23 to 25cm, weighing some 450 grams. With the peculiarity of its immense white moustaches. It has non-opposable thumbs and the nails on its digits are hook-shaped.
DIET
Principally fruit and nectar, complemented with sap, flower and invertebrates.
REPRODUCTION
They have a polyandric system, between non-related adults. The gestation period is 140-145 days. They give birth to twins.
CURIOSITIES
They live in family groups that can include from the breeding pair up to 40 individuals. Together with Geoffroy’s Marmoset.
